-
2020-12-11 12:16:13
1.
conda install PIL
from PIL import Image, ImageDraw, ImageFont
im = Image.open( data_root + lin.strip().split('\t')[0] )
draw = ImageDraw.Draw(im)
ttfront = ImageFont.truetype('simsun.ttc', 64)
draw.text((10, 10), car_style_rear[label], fill=(255,0,0), font=ttfront)
im.save( save_root + file_name)
2.
import matplotlib.pyplot as plt
plt.figure(i)
plt.imshow(img)
plt.axis('off')
plt.text(100, 100, car_style_rearx[label], color='red')
plt.savefig(save_root + file_name)
plt.imsave(save_root + file_name[:-4] + u'___' + car_style_rear[label] + u'.jpg', img)
-------------------------------reference--------------
1. http://www.thinksaas.cn/topics/0/671/671920.html
更多相关内容 -
Java编写的图片上加文字Demo
2018-04-11 10:58:27工具:Eclipse 4.2.1 功能:实现在本地一张图片上加文字(调整字体,可以做成水印)。 -
c#在图片上添加文字和二维码源码
2019-06-04 11:06:47c#在图片上添加文字和二维码源码 原文地址:https://blog.csdn.net/u012577474 添加图片方法: DrawImage(Image, 画图位置x, 画图位置y, 图片宽, 图片高); 添加文字方法: DrawString(文字, 字体, 画笔, 位置); -
PHP 在一张图片上添加文字
2017-11-02 12:00:31一张图片为画布,对图片进行处理,在图片上添加问题,设置文字的字体。字体必须是TTF格式,附件附带三种字体,微软雅黑,宋体,新宋体。 -
android图片上添加文字
2021-06-06 08:12:331. 效果图 原图: 2.主要代码public class MainActivity extends Activity {ImageView img;private Bitmap imgMarker;private int width,height; //图片的高度和宽带private Bitmap imgTemp; //临时标记图@...1. 效果图
原图:
2.主要代码
public class MainActivity extends Activity {
ImageView img;
private Bitmap imgMarker;
private int width,height; //图片的高度和宽带
private Bitmap imgTemp; //临时标记图
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
img = (ImageView) findViewById(R.id.imt_test);
imgMarker = BitmapFactory.decodeResource(getResources(), R.drawable.icon_tag);
width = imgMarker.getWidth();
height = imgMarker.getHeight();
img.setBackgroundDrawable(createDrawable('A'));
}
// 穿件带字母的标记图片
private Drawable createDrawable(char letter) {
imgTemp = Bitmap.createBitmap(width, height, Bitmap.Config.ARGB_8888);
Canvas canvas = new Canvas(imgTemp);
Paint paint = new Paint(); // 建立画笔
paint.setDither(true);
paint.setFilterBitmap(true);
Rect src = new Rect(0, 0, width, height);
Rect dst = new Rect(0, 0, width, height);
canvas.drawBitmap(imgMarker, src, dst, paint);
Paint textPaint = new Paint(Paint.ANTI_ALIAS_FLAG
| Paint.DEV_KERN_TEXT_FLAG);
textPaint.setTextSize(20.0f);
textPaint.setTypeface(Typeface.DEFAULT_BOLD); // 采用默认的宽度
textPaint.setColor(Color.WHITE);
canvas.drawText(String.valueOf(letter), width /2-5, height/2+5,
textPaint);
canvas.save(Canvas.ALL_SAVE_FLAG);
canvas.restore();
return (Drawable) new BitmapDrawable(getResources(), imgTemp);
}
@Override
public boolean onCreateOptionsMenu(Menu menu) {
// Inflate the menu; this adds items to the action bar if it is present.
getMenuInflater().inflate(R.menu.activity_main, menu);
return true;
}
}
测试通过,可以使用
源码下载地址: 点击打开链接
-
在HTML中,怎么在图片上添加文字?
2021-06-23 10:56:32一种方式:直接将这个图用ps处理,还有一种html里面有层级代码,修改代码将字这...然后写字dadasdasdashtml+css怎么在图片上添加文字要在图片上显示文字,还要在放大缩小的时候文字不到处乱跑,这个就要用盒模型里面...一种方式:直接将这个图用ps处理,还有一种html里面有层级代码,修改代码将字这一层放在图片上面方法1: ps写在图片上方法2: 给标签加入图片背景, 在标签里面写字方法3: 使用img加载图片, 样式设置为固定或绝对定位, 添加样式z-index: -1;然后写字dadasdasdas
html+css怎么在图片上添加文字要在图片上显示文字,还要在放大缩小的时候文字不到处乱跑,这个就要用盒模型里面的大盒子套小盒子的方法了...
html+css如何在图片上添加文字可以。
以html为例,步骤:
一、在body中建立文字信息以及图片内容,也就是在header中包含...
在HTML中,怎么在图片上添加文字?一种方式:直接将这个图用ps处理,还有一种html里面有层级代码,修改代码将字这一层放在图片上面
方...
html -- 图片上添加文字可以。
以html为例,步骤:
一、在body中建立文字信息以及图片内容,也就是在header中包含...
html+css怎么在图片上添加文字?1:添加一个DIV,采用绝对定位,图片所属DIV为基准
2:图片为背景图
第一种方法:
HTML 在图片上添加文字最简单的办法。弄一个div层,把图片当作div的背景就是了
如何在html图片上加文字你给一个div 添加背景图,不影响在这个div里面添加文字的,比如
...
在html中怎么在一张图上添加文字你给一个div 添加背景图,不影响在这个div里面添加文字的,比如
...
如何在html的页面中插入背景图上面加文字?你给一个div
添加背景图,不影响在这个div里面添加文字的,比如
.class{width:...
HTML怎么在图片上加入文字使用定位来写的,首先一个大盒子装着图片,
然后一个盒子装着头像和文字,把装着头像和文字
的盒子根据装...
-
Python在图片上添加文字
2022-03-02 16:07:49图片加文字对图片增加文字。
导入所需要的库from PIL import ImageFont from PIL import Image from PIL import ImageDraw
添加字体(需要设置,可以不设置),加文字
全部代码from PIL import ImageFont from PIL import Image from PIL import ImageDraw #设置字体,如果没有,也可以不设置 font = ImageFont.truetype("C:\WINDOWS\FONTS\MSYHL.TTC",103) #打开底版图片 imageFile = "11.jpg" tp=Image.open(imageFile) # 在图片上添加文字 1 draw = ImageDraw.Draw(tp) draw.text((100, 100),"测试文字",(255,255,0),font=font) draw = ImageDraw.Draw(tp) # 保存 tp.save("1223.png")
效果:
添加文字
若有不合理的地方请指出探讨! -
PHP 合成图片并在图片上加文字
2021-12-09 13:44:14/** * Info: PHP把一张图片作为背景和另一张图片合成新图片 */ public function createImage(){ ... //背景图片 $path_2 = 'XXXXXXXX/attachment/wxampcode/4a498c4ee5b1353434fa1d04add9dba1.jpg';. -
html+css怎么在图片上添加文字
2021-06-08 19:19:11第二种方法:图片作为背景图片 wenzi推荐答案第一种方法:添加一个DIV,采用绝对定位,图片所属DIV为基准 文字第二种方法:图片作为背景图片wenzi辅助答案用户:西瓦的守护2017年12月18日html+css在图片上添加文字有... -
Python在图片中添加文字的两种方法
2020-09-21 08:32:56主要给大家介绍了在Python在图片中添加文字的两种方法,分别是使用OpenCV和PIL这两个方法实现,在实际应用中要在这两种方法中择优使用。两种方法都给出了详细示例代码,需要的朋友可以参考下。 -
java 在图片上添加文字或图片
2020-12-21 13:59:30简单说下实现的思路,头像的替换可以直接用新的头像覆盖到原图,用户的分数背景都用一样的,然后写上去。 以下是代码: public static void main(String[] args) { try { //A.jpg是背景图 InputStream is = new ... -
图片上添加文字的两种常用方式
2020-09-25 04:23:48图片上添加文字,常用的方式:将一张图片设置为背景,然后在里面加文字;加span标签,设置css样式;下面为大家介绍下 -
python实现在函数图像上添加文字和标注的方法
2020-09-19 03:29:16今天小编就为大家分享一篇python实现在函数图像上添加文字和标注的方法,具有很好的参考价值,希望对大家有所帮助。一起跟随小编过来看看吧 -
在图片上加文字,VB源码实现方法
2021-05-16 21:16:01内容索引:VB源码,图形处理,图像处理 在图片上加文字,VB源码实现方法举例,写出了在图片上加文字的核心代码,如果想要更多的功能就要自己扩展了。 -
图片上加文字或者数字(opencv)
2017-04-26 11:55:08处理图片后,在图片上加数字标号或者添加文字说明,基于OPENCV实现,文字和数字与图片同步显示 -
java实现图片上插入文字并保存
2020-08-25 22:36:00主要为大家详细介绍了java实现图片上插入文字并保存,具有一定的参考价值,感兴趣的小伙伴们可以参考一下 -
Java实现在图片上添加文字(水印)
2022-01-12 14:03:21今天分享一个:通过Java代码,给图片添加文字。 比如下面这个图片,我们在左下角就添加了一个文字版的水印,那么这是如何实现的呢 ? 目录 【1】获取原图片对象 (1.1)读取本地图片 (1.2)读取网络图片 ... -
图片上添加文字
2016-04-14 19:57:16图片上添加文字 -
html+css如何在图片上添加文字
2021-06-12 05:00:51html+css如何在图片上添加文字2018-09-14效果如图思路:div相对定位. 图片默认定位, 文字绝对定位参考代码html>/*div1下面包含着1个图片和1段文字*/#div1{position:relative;/*相对定位*/width:267px;height:140px... -
vue利用 canvas 在图片上加文字
2021-09-30 14:57:01//外面最好加个div,这样就可以控制显示在页面上绘制出来的图片的大小 <div style="width:400px"> <img :src="image" class="img" alt=""/> <canvas id="mycanvas" width='750' height='530' class... -
HTML肿么在图片上添加文字,也就是图片作为背景,代码和图像显示如下
2021-06-09 02:05:27单纯的html要实现你说的效果很难,必须html和css配合才可以,首先用css为需要设置背景的元素设置背景,然后用html写文字等内容。附加一个简单例子,希望帮到你。(其中1.jpg跟这个页面在一个路径)!doctype ... -
opencv在图片上显示文字
2018-05-21 15:59:08代码里面有详细的注释。开发环境的配置记得要把需要的库添加进去。 -
java实现图片上加文字水印(SpringMVC + Jsp)
2020-10-22 10:12:58主要为大家详细介绍了java实现在图片上加文字水印的方法,水印可以是图片或者文字,操作方便,感兴趣的小伙伴们可以参考一下 -
用Python在图片上添加文字
2021-12-07 10:07:35图片上添加文字,这个实现起来其实很简单 from PIL import Image,ImageDraw,ImageFont # pip install pillow fp = '图片.png' img = Image.open(fp) draw = ImageDraw.Draw(img) ttfront = ImageFont.truetype('... -
图片处理工具(java实现图片合成、文字添加等)
2018-05-18 11:12:40通过java实现对图片的进行合成处理,合成过程可制定位置,主要场景例如生成工作证或者胸牌 -
matlab2018在图片上添加文字并保存且图片没有白边
2020-09-07 16:00:17添加文字使用text函数,难点在于保存,使用getframe来捕获,然后使用imwrite来保存,类似的教程网上很多,但是有的添加文字不是使用text函数,matlab2018已经不能用,有的并没有讲明如何保存加文字后的图片,有的图片... -
opencv在图片上添加文字
2019-09-18 15:33:59import cv2 img=cv2.imread('1.jpg',cv2.IMREAD_COLOR) # 打开文件 ...# 图片对象、文本、像素、字体、字体大小、颜色、字体粗细 imgzi = cv2.putText(img, "zhengwen", (1100, 1164), font, 5.5, (0, ...